Effect of Sunshine Intensity



Often, the strength of sunlight can significantly impact the effectiveness of solar panels. When the sunlight is solid and straight, your solar panels produce even more power. Nevertheless, throughout gloomy days or when the sun goes to a low angle, the panels receive much less sunlight, minimizing their effectiveness. To maximize the power output of your solar panels, it's important to mount them in locations with enough sunlight exposure throughout the day. Think about aspects like shielding from nearby trees or buildings that might obstruct sunshine and decrease the panels' efficiency.

To maximize the effectiveness of your photovoltaic panels, on a regular basis clean them to eliminate any dirt, dust, or debris that may be obstructing sunlight absorption. In addition, make sure that your panels are angled correctly to receive one of the most direct sunshine feasible.

Influence of Temperature Adjustments



When temperature level modifications occur, they can have a considerable influence on the effectiveness of solar panels. Photovoltaic panel work best in cooler temperature levels, making them a lot more effective on light days contrasted to very warm ones. As the temperature level increases, photovoltaic panels can experience a decline in performance due to a sensation known as the temperature level coefficient. This impact triggers a decrease in voltage output, eventually impacting the total power manufacturing of the panels.

Function of Cloud Cover and Rain



Cloud cover and rainfall can substantially affect the efficiency of photovoltaic panels. When clouds block the sun, the amount of sunshine reaching your photovoltaic panels is lowered, leading to a decline in energy manufacturing. Rainfall can likewise affect photovoltaic panel performance by obstructing sunshine and producing a layer of dirt or gunk on the panels, better decreasing their capacity to generate electricity. Even light rainfall can spread sunlight, causing it to be less concentrated on the panels.



During overcast days with hefty cloud cover, solar panels may experience a considerable decrease in power outcome. However, it's worth keeping in mind that some modern solar panel technologies can still create electricity even when the sky is over cast. Furthermore, rainfall can have a cleaning result on solar panels, removing dust and dust that may have accumulated gradually.
